Listen to the SF Daily podcast for today, May 22, 2026, with host Lorrie Boyer. These quick and informative episodes cover the commodity markets, weather, and the big things happening in agriculture each morning. The US weather outlook shows a sharp warmup, beneficial to areas with recent rainfall but potentially stressful to dry regions. The energy complex rebounded, supporting ag markets, and export sales were strong, especially for corn. The US remains the highest-priced origin for corn. Livestock markets saw a decline in live and feeder cattle futures, with 2,014 active screw worm cases in Mexico and 150 in bordering US states. The USDA's cattle on feed report is expected to show a 3.4% increase in April placements and a 1.6% rise in on-feed inventory.
